]> git.baikalelectronics.ru Git - arm-tf.git/commit
feat(qemu): support s-el2 spmc
authorJens Wiklander <jens.wiklander@linaro.org>
Tue, 22 Nov 2022 13:39:26 +0000 (14:39 +0100)
committerJens Wiklander <jens.wiklander@linaro.org>
Thu, 8 Dec 2022 14:40:03 +0000 (15:40 +0100)
commit36802e2c792f79ab630b53298dfd4f1e5a95d173
tree0ae9839080200a3cce31099dbd95df903852f60a
parent25ae7ad1878244f78206cc7c91f7bdbd267331a1
feat(qemu): support s-el2 spmc

Supports S-EL2 SPMC + S-EL1 SP on qemu. S-EL1 SPs packaged in .pkg files
are added to the FIP as blob with an UUID. BL2 parses TB_FW_CONFIG to
know which SP blobs to load into memory.

Co-developed-by: Olivier Deprez <olivier.deprez@arm.com>
Signed-off-by: Olivier Deprez <olivier.deprez@arm.com>
Signed-off-by: Jens Wiklander <jens.wiklander@linaro.org>
Change-Id: I4b61c4c048f31540d4f1ef9e05f0b12deb341e06
plat/qemu/common/qemu_bl2_mem_params_desc.c
plat/qemu/common/qemu_bl2_setup.c
plat/qemu/common/qemu_io_storage.c
plat/qemu/common/qemu_private.h
plat/qemu/qemu/include/platform_def.h
plat/qemu/qemu/platform.mk